THE Golden Awards were held on Sunday at Nakivubo Stadium. Most of the winners were not present to pick their awards or perform. Notably present were Bebe Cool, Mathias Walukagga, Dr. Tee and DJ Shiru. Below is the list of the winners.
Best collaboration: Where You Are –Blue3 and Mosey radio/Weasle Artiste of the year: Chameleone
Female artiste of the year:
Mariam Ndagire
Male artiste of the year:
Bebe Cool
Song of the year: Bayuda –Chameleone
Video of the year: Carolina-Bobi Wine
Album of the year: Katulepuke –Mathias Walukagga
Best new artiste: Eddie Kenzo
Best gospel single: Kani –Wilson Bugembe
Best gospel artiste: Judith Babirye
Best kadongo kamu single:
Katulepuke –Mathias Walukagga
Best hip-hop single: Mr. Deejay –Goodlife. Viboyo, Ks Alpha
Best hip-hop artiste: GNL
Best ragga single: Ayokyayokya –Cindy
Best ragga/reggae artiste: Bebe Cool
Best afro-beat single: Bread and Butter –Weasel and Radio
DJ of the year: DJ Shiru
Best afro-beat artiste/group: Chameleone
Best live band single: Ticket –Haruna Mubiru
Best live band: Eagles Production
Best RnB artiste: Aziz Azion
Best RnB Single: Where You are –Blu3 and Goodlyf
Northern artiste of the year: Bosmic Otim
Best cultural artiste/group: Percussions Discussion
Western artiste of the year: Peace Mbabazi
Best eastern artiste of the year: Mega Dee
West Nile artiste of the year: Chandiru Leilah
Audio producer of the year: Paddy Kayiwa
Songwriter of the Year: Dr. Tee
Best TV local music programme: Late Show-WBS
Best radio local music programme: Africa Koona –Ddembe FM
Best comedian/group: Orions entertainment
Best music buyers and distributors of the year: X-Zone International
Best video director: L-Bashir
